I still enjoy the game and play on a regular basis. Over the years I have bet on a type of chemin de fer called "The Take it Leave it Method". You certainly won’t get rich with this tactic or defeat the house, still you will have an abundance of fun. This method is centered on the idea that 21 appears to be a game of runs. When you are hot your hot, and when you’re not you’re NOT!
I wager with basic strategy vingt-et-un. When I lose I bet the lowest amount allowed on the subsequent hand. If I lose again I wager the lowest amount allowed on the successive hand again etc. Once I win I take the payout paid to me and I wager the initial wager again. If I win this hand I then keep in play the winnings paid to me and now have double my original bet on the table. If I succeed again I take the winnings paid to me, and if I win the next hand I leave it for a total of four times my original wager. I continue betting this way "Take it Leave it etc". Once I lose I return the wager back down to the original amount.
I am very disciplined and never back out. It gets very exciting sometimes. If you win a few hands in sequence your bets go up very quickly. Before you know it you are wagering $100-200/ hand. You have to comprehend that you can give away much faster this way too!. But it really makes the game more thrilling. And you will be aghast at the runs you notice gamble this way. Here is a chart of what you would wager if you continue winning at a five dollar table.
Wager five dollar
Take five dollar paid-out to you, leave the original five dollar bet
Wager 5 dollar
Leave 5 dollar paid to you for a total bet of $10
Wager 10 dollar
Take $10 paid to you, leave the first ten dollar bet
Bet $10
Leave 10 dollar paid to you for a total bet of 20 dollar
Bet 20 dollar
Take twenty dollar paid-out to you, leave the first twenty dollar bet
Bet $20
Leave twenty dollar paid-out to you for a total bet of $40
Bet forty dollar
Take 40 dollar paid to you, leave the initial 40 dollar wager
Bet forty dollar
Leave forty dollar paid to you for a total bet of 80 dollar
Wager $80
Take $80 paid to you, leave the first $80 bet
Bet 80 dollar
Leave 80 dollar paid to you for a total wager of one hundred and sixty dollar
Bet $160
Take $160 paid-out to you, leave the original 160 dollar bet
If you departed at this instance you would be up $315 !!
It’s difficult to go on a run this long, but it occasionally happen. And when it does you can’t deviate and lower your bet or the end result will not be the same.
